pub(crate) fn rfc3339_date(gen: &mut SchemaGenerator) -> Schema {
let mut schema: SchemaObject = <String>::json_schema(gen).into();
schema.format = Some("date".to_owned());
schema.into()
}
pub(crate) fn rfc3339_date_time(gen: &mut SchemaGenerator) -> Schema {
let mut schema: SchemaObject = <String>::json_schema(gen).into();
schema.format = Some("date-time".to_owned());
schema.into()
}
pub async fn generate_schema_file(output_path: &Path) -> Result<()> {
let schema = schema_for!(PublicJsonSchema);
let schema_data = serde_json::to_string_pretty(&schema)?;
tracing::info!("Writing schema to {output_path:?}...");
let mut file = tokio::fs::File::create(&output_path).await?;
file.write_all(schema_data.as_bytes()).await?;
Ok(())
}
